基于模型参考自适应的SPMSM参数在线辨识策略 被引量:4

Online Parameter Identification of SPMSM Based on Model Reference Adaptive

摘要 为了实现表贴式永磁同步电机(SPMSM)参数在线辨识,提出了一种基于α-β域电机模型下的模型参考自适应在线辨识策略。该方法在α-β坐标系下,利用SPMSM的α轴和β轴电压、电流及其偏差,借助Lyapunov稳定性理论建立参数辨识模型,并推导出待辨识参数的自适应率,保证了辨识系统的稳定性和参数的收敛,同时快速有效在线辨识出了定子电阻和电感。仿真结果表明该方法的有效性和快速性。 In order to achieve online identification parameters of surface-permanent magnet synchronous motor (SPMSM),a model reference online identification method which is based on motor model in α-β reference frame was proposed.This method makes use of α-axis and β-axis voltage,current,and their errors of SPMSM to establish the parameter identification model in α-β reference frame,and adaptive rate of being identified parameters by means of Lyapunov stability theory was deduced.Stability of recognition system and parameter convergence were ensured,and at the same time the stator resistance and inductance were quickly and efficiently identified.The simulation results show the effectiveness and rapidity of this method.
